Which of the following is not a major function of the endoplasmic reticulum (ER)?
Correct Answer: Secretion of proteins synthesized in the cell
Description: Proteins and lipids are formed on the ER and then passed on to the Golgi apparatus, where they are fuher processed before being released into the cytoplasm, where they can be used in the cell or secreted. The ER does not secrete proteins and lipids from the cell. The ER also provides enzymes that control glycogen breakdown and help to detoxify substances such as drugs that could damage the cell.
